java分页代码思路,记录--java 分页 思路 (hibernate关键代码)
有時會腦袋蒙圈,記錄下分頁的思路
下面代碼是hibernate的分頁,其分頁就是從第幾條數據為起點,取幾條數據。比如在mysql中的limit(5,10)取的就是第6條到第10條
在下面代碼中的page是頁數、size是每頁多少條數據
String hql="from User";//使用命名參數,推薦使用,易讀。
Query query=session.createQuery(hql);
query.setFirstResult((page-1)*size);
query.setMaxResults(size);
list=query.list();
//tx.commit();//提交到數據庫
session.close();
return list;
總頁數
count 查詢出來的總數據數
size 每頁多少條數據
totalPages 總頁數
if ((count % size) == 0) {
totalPages = count / size;
} else {
totalPages = count / size + 1;
}
java文件上傳 關鍵代碼
文件上傳 ##前臺: form表單submit提交,form增加樣式 enctype="multipart/form-data" method="post"; ...
分頁 工具類 前后臺代碼 Java JavaScript (ajax) 實現 講解
[博客園cnblogs筆者m-yb原創, 轉載請加本文博客鏈接,筆者github: https://github.com/mayangbo666,公眾號aandb7,QQ群927113708]http ...
hbase分頁應用場景及分頁思路與代碼實現
轉自:http://www.aboutyun.com/forum.php?mod=viewthread&tid=7030&extra=page=1 可以帶著下面問題來閱讀1.hbase ...
分頁查詢關鍵代碼 多條件查詢關鍵代碼 刪除選中商品關鍵代碼 修改要先回顯再修改 修改要先回顯再修改 同一業務集中使用同一servlet的方法
分頁查詢關鍵代碼: 通過servlet轉發回來的各種信息進行分頁的設計(轉發回的信息有 分頁查詢的List集合 查詢的頁碼 查詢的條數 查詢的數據庫總條數 查詢的總頁碼) 從開始時循環10次出現十個數 ...
Android版網易云音樂唱片機唱片磁盤旋轉及唱片機機械臂動畫關鍵代碼實現思路
Android版網易云音樂唱片機唱片磁盤旋轉及唱片機機械臂動畫關鍵代碼實現思路 先看一看我的代碼運行結果. 代碼運行起來初始化狀態: 點擊開始按鈕,唱片機的機械臂勻速接近唱片磁盤,同時唱片磁盤也 ...
分享非常有用的Java程序(關鍵代碼)(七)---抓屏程序
原文:分享非常有用的Java程序(關鍵代碼)(七)---抓屏程序 import java.awt.Dimension; import java.awt.Rectangle; import java.a ...
分享非常有用的Java程序 (關鍵代碼)(六)---解析/讀取XML 文件(重要)
原文:分享非常有用的Java程序 (關鍵代碼)(六)---解析/讀取XML 文件(重要) XML文件 <?xml version="1.0"?>
分享非常有用的Java程序 (關鍵代碼)(五)---把 Array 轉換成 Map
原文:分享非常有用的Java程序 (關鍵代碼)(五)---把 Array 轉換成 Map import java.util.Map; import org.apache.commons.lang.Ar ...
分享非常有用的Java程序 (關鍵代碼)(四)---動態改變數組的大小
原文:分享非常有用的Java程序 (關鍵代碼)(四)---動態改變數組的大小 /** * Reallocates an array with a new size, and copies the co ...
隨機推薦
Git on Windows 一些問題
問題匯總 1. 卸載Git時,bin和usr目錄刪不掉 報錯:bin, usr目前需要admin權限刪除,或者這個目錄被其他文件引用 打開taskmgr,找到所有引用 git/bin/ 下的文件的進程 ...
View加載過程
1. 先判斷子類是否重寫了loadView,如果有直接調用.之后調viewDidLoad完成View的加載.2 .如果是外部通過調用initWithNibName:bundle指定nib文件名的話,V ...
CodeForces 615B Longtail Hedgehog
題目: http://codeforces.com/problemset/problem/615/B 題意:題目描述很復雜,但實際上很簡單.大意就是連續的幾個點組成尾巴,要求尾巴的長度乘以尾巴終點的分 ...
jquery中each遍歷各種標簽方法
這寫天用到的遍歷jquery each方法比較頻繁 剛好有時間,就在這里記錄一下 jquery用的是bootstrap的線上文件 不需要導入
Sqli-labs less 23
第二部分/page-2 Advanced injection Less-23 Sql語句為$sql="SELECT * FROM users WHERE id='$id' LIMIT 0,1 ...
hdu1507 Uncle Tom&#39;s Inherited Land* 二分匹配
題目鏈接:http://acm.hdu.edu.cn/showproblem.php?pid=1507 將i+j為奇數的構成x集合中 將i+j為偶數的構成y集合中 然后就是構建二部圖 關鍵就是構圖 然 ...
洛谷P2486 染色
LCT的一種姿勢. 題意:給定一棵樹.每次把一條路徑上的點染成一種顏色,求一條路徑上有多少段顏色. 解: 首先可以很輕易的用樹剖解決,只不過代碼量讓人望而卻步... 有一種難以想象的LCT做法... ...
react 生命周期鉤子里不要寫邏輯,否則不生效
react 生命周期鉤子里不要寫邏輯,否則不生效,要把邏輯寫在函數里,然后在鉤子里調用函數,否則會出現問題.
SQLServer 取 字段名稱 類型 字段描述 等
https://www.cnblogs.com/w2011/archive/2013/01/04/2844143.html SELECT 字段名= convert(varchar(100), a.na ...
總結
以上是生活随笔為你收集整理的java分页代码思路,记录--java 分页 思路 (hibernate关键代码)的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: java里面add报错_java.uti
- 下一篇: c语言malloc用法 数组,详解C语言